How New York grades restaurants

New York City health inspectors score violations in points, and lower is better: 0–13 points earns an A, 14–27 a B, and 28 or more a C. Every restaurant is inspected at least once a year, and the letter has to be posted in the window. A restaurant that scores 14 or more on the first inspection of a cycle does not get a letter right away β€” it stays β€œGrade Pending” until a re-inspection settles it, which is why some spots here show an hourglass instead of a letter.
